Output 2384bdeafe364a93de60968649039cdec2de57b66bbed224faac35680658c301:1

value
66630664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b38d535fbd095538e041024f8d6aa0bb7082f524 OP_EQUALVERIFY OP_CHECKSIG
address
LbbLX2kcqFGGUhUhKtrkcwrwGJCD6G7AAW
transaction
2384bdeafe364a93de60968649039cdec2de57b66bbed224faac35680658c301
spent
true